After Yesterday's Rally of 1.84%, Arch Capital Shares Could Pullback (ACGL)
Thursday, Aug 26,2010, 6:29:28 PM Click:
Arch Capital (NASDAQ:ACGL) traded in a range yesterday that spanned from a low of $77.44 to a high of $79.36. Yesterday, the shares gained 1.84%, which took the trading range above the 3-day high of $78.69 on volume of 259,000 shares.
Shares of Arch Capital are currently trading above their 50-day moving average (MA) of $77.23 and above their 200-day MA of $73.90. Look for these MAs to provide support for a short-term pullback in the shares.
